I have heard of geriatric psychiatrists. They may help with medications.
However, you are asking for a counselor. Social workers can counsel her family and perhaps the patient. There is very little "therapy" for anyone on Medicaid with the healthcare the way it is.
Talk therapy would be contraindicated in a patient with dementia, especially if she is so ill as to have delusions or hallucinations. Are you sure of what it is you need for her?

Well I actually don't think there IS such a thing as "long term Medicaid." There is only Medicaid. It is a welfare program for the most destitute US citizens, provided mostly by the Federal Gov't but individually managed by each state.
